两种添加数据到DropDownList 控件的方法

方法一:
 1 None.gif     string  sql = " SELECT * FROM NewsClass ORDER BY ORDERID DESC "
 2 None.gif
 3 None.gif   OleDbConnection conn = new  OleDbConnection();
 4 None.gif
 5 None.gif   conn.ConnectionString = ConnectionString;
 6 None.gif   conn.Open();
 7 None.gif
 8 None.gif   OleDbCommand cmd  =   new  OleDbCommand(Sql,Conn);
 9 None.gif   OleDbDataReader dr =  cmd.ExecuteReader();
10 None.gif
11 None.gif      // 将数据添加到 DropDownList
12 None.gif     while (dr.Read())
13 ExpandedBlockStart.gifContractedBlock.gif    dot.gif {
14InBlock.gif        ddl.Items.Add(new ListItem(dr["ClassName"].ToString(),dr["ClassId"].ToString()));
15ExpandedBlockEnd.gif   }

16 None.gif   dr.Close();
17 None.gif
18 None.gif   cmd.Dispose();
19 None.gif   conn.Close;
20 None.gif   conn.Dispose();
21 None.gif

方法二:
 1 None.gif    string  sql = " SELECT * FROM NewsClass ORDER BY ORDERID DESC " ;
 2 None.gif
 3 None.gif   OleDbConnection conn = new  OleDbConnection();
 4 None.gif   conn.ConnectionString = ConnectionString;
 5 None.gif   conn.Open();
 6 None.gif
 7 None.gif   DataSet ds = new  DataSet();
 8 None.gif   OleDbDataAdapter da = new  OleDbDataAdapter(sql,conn);  
 9 None.gif   da.Fill(ds, " ClassTable " );
10 None.gif
11 None.gif    // 将数据添加到 DropDownList
12 None.gif    ddl.DataSource = ds;
13 None.gif   ddl.DataTextField  =   " ClassName " ;
14 None.gif   ddl.DataValueField  =   " ClassID " ;
15 None.gif   ddl.DataBind();
16 None.gif
17 None.gif   ds.Dispose();
18 None.gif   conn.Close;
19 None.gif   conn.Dispose();
20 None.gif
21 None.gif

转载于:https://www.cnblogs.com/meil/archive/2006/10/19/533812.html

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值